An auto dealer sold 200 minivans. His records show that the following repairs were required during the first year. Mrs. Smith purchases a minivan from the dealer. Find the probability that she will return during the first year for the major repair. Repair Frequency Minor 54 Major 46 No repairs 100 0.46 None of these answers 0.23 0.33
